Job Description
This role is part of Accenture Research's global Capital Markets research team with a focus on North America (US and Canada).
The North America Capital Markets Research Manager will work closely with the North American Practice Lead for Capital Markets (CM) as well as other regional leaders covering Buy-Side (asset & wealth management and private markets), Sell-side (Corporate and Investment Banking), and Market Infrastructure (Exchanges and Other Market Infrastructure). The researcher will support a pipeline of thought leadership projects, client projects, primary & secondary research activity and to develop market development strategy. The successful candidate will direct the scoping, delivery and quality of individual research projects, personally conducting research as required.
Qualification
Basic Qualifications:
- Minimum of 5 years of experience working in capital markets, equity research or consulting experience in financial services
Preferred Qualifications:
- Experience working with global teams
Professional Skills Requirements:
Solid understanding of key segments of the capital markets industry
Experience applying primary and secondary research methodologies, and conducting financial analysis, especially in the financial services sector.
Ability to synthesize complex data and develop actionable insights.
Strong writing and communication skills, especially in business narratives and structured storytelling.
Ability to proactively originate a pipeline of thought leadership and client assets throughout the year.
Experience or strong interest in using innovative research tools and emerging technologies such as GenAI (e.g., ChatGPT), Data visualization (e.g., PowerBI)
Comfortable working across multiple simultaneous projects in a virtual, global team environment.
Demonstrated success working with senior stakeholders.
